Sandwich Bots in MEV Maximizing Profits

On the earth of decentralized finance (**DeFi**), **Maximal Extractable Benefit (MEV)** has become The most reviewed and controversial matters. MEV refers back to the capability of network individuals, including miners, validators, or bots, to financial gain by managing the purchase and inclusion of transactions in the block. Amongst the different types of MEV approaches, one of the most infamous could be the **sandwich bot**, and that is utilised to use rate actions and improve income in decentralized exchanges (**DEXs**).

In this article, we’ll examine how sandwich bots work in MEV, how they optimize income, along with the moral and realistic implications of employing them in DeFi buying and selling.

---

### Precisely what is a Sandwich Bot?

A **sandwich bot** can be a variety of automated investing bot that executes a strategy often called "sandwiching." This system requires advantage of pending transactions inside a blockchain’s mempool (the space wherever unconfirmed transactions are saved). The intention of a sandwich bot is to position two trades close to a big trade to profit from rate movements induced by that transaction.

In this article’s how it really works:
1. **Front-Jogging**: The bot detects a significant pending trade that should likely transfer the price of a token. It destinations its possess invest in order ahead of the massive trade is confirmed, securing the token at a lower price.

2. **Again-Working**: The moment the big trade goes by and pushes the cost of the token up, the bot instantly sells the token at a better selling price, profiting from the value enhance.

By sandwiching the massive trade with its have obtain and provide orders, the bot exploits the worth slippage caused by the large transaction, allowing it to profit devoid of taking substantial industry pitfalls.

---

### How Do Sandwich Bots Function?

To understand how a sandwich bot operates during the MEV ecosystem, Permit’s stop working the method into important actions:

#### 1. **Mempool Checking**

The sandwich bot continually scans the mempool for unconfirmed transactions, specifically in search of significant buy or provide orders on decentralized exchanges like Uniswap, SushiSwap, or PancakeSwap. These orders usually trigger major **selling price slippage** due to the dimensions from the trade, building an opportunity to the bot to take advantage of.

#### two. **Transaction Entrance-Working**

As soon as the bot identifies a sizable transaction, it promptly places a **front-running purchase**. This is the get purchase for that token that can be affected by the big trade. The bot commonly improves the **gas price** for its transaction to be certain it is mined in advance of the initial trade, thus purchasing the token at The present (lower) selling price ahead of the cost moves.

#### three. **Transaction Again-Functioning**

After the huge trade is verified, the cost of the token rises due to the purchasing strain. The sandwich bot then executes a **back again-functioning order**, promoting the tokens it just obtained at an increased rate, capturing the value variation.

#### Illustration of a Sandwich Assault:

- A person desires to acquire one hundred tokens of **XYZ** on Uniswap.
- The sandwich bot detects this substantial buy order inside the mempool.
- The bot areas its individual obtain get before the consumer’s transaction, getting **XYZ** tokens at The present selling price.
- The person’s transaction goes as a result of, increasing the price of **XYZ** because of the dimension in the trade.
- The bot quickly sells its **XYZ** tokens at the upper price tag, creating a profit on the value distinction.

---

### Maximizing Earnings with Sandwich Bots

Sandwich bots are developed to maximize earnings by executing trades swiftly and effectively. Here are a few of The main element variables that let these bots to do well:

#### 1. **Pace and Automation**

Sandwich bots function at lightning velocity, monitoring the mempool 24/7 and executing trades as soon as successful alternatives crop up. They're absolutely automatic, indicating they can reply to current market ailments significantly a lot quicker than the usual human trader at any time could. This offers them a major benefit in securing profits from short-lived price actions.

#### two. **Gasoline Payment Manipulation**

One of many vital components of a sandwich bot’s success is its means to govern gasoline charges. By having to pay higher fuel service fees, the bot can prioritize its transactions about Other people, making certain that its front-jogging trade is confirmed ahead of the significant transaction it is actually focusing on. Once the value variations, the bot executes its again-operating trade, capturing the profit.

#### three. **Focusing on Cost Slippage**

Sandwich bots specifically concentrate on massive trades that result in significant **rate slippage**. Selling price slippage happens when the execution cost of a trade is different from the predicted value because of the trade’s sizing or deficiency of liquidity. Sandwich bots exploit this slippage to purchase small and offer higher, creating a take advantage of the market imbalance.

---

### Pitfalls and Challenges of Sandwich Bots

While sandwich bots is usually remarkably profitable, they feature numerous risks and issues that traders and developers ought to contemplate:

#### 1. **Levels of competition**

The DeFi space is stuffed with other bots and traders wanting to capitalize on exactly the same alternatives. A number of bots could possibly compete to entrance-run the identical transaction, which might generate up gasoline fees and lower profitability. The chance to optimize fuel fees and velocity turns into crucial in remaining in advance in the Level of competition.

#### two. **Volatile Sector Problems**

If the industry ordeals sizeable volatility, the token’s selling price might not shift from the anticipated course following the substantial transaction is verified. In such circumstances, the sandwich bot could end up getting rid of income if it purchases a token expecting the cost to increase, only for it to drop in its place.

#### 3. **Moral Fears**

There is certainly ongoing discussion in regards to the ethics of sandwich bots. Numerous in the DeFi Neighborhood perspective sandwich attacks as predatory, since they exploit users’ trades and enhance the price of trading on decentralized exchanges. Whilst sandwich bots run throughout the policies of your blockchain, they're able to have destructive impacts on industry fairness and liquidity.

#### four. **Blockchain-Precise Limitations**

Distinct blockchains have varying levels of resistance to MEV procedures like sandwiching. On networks like **Solana** or **copyright Smart Chain (BSC)**, the framework with the mempool and block finalization may well allow it to be more difficult for sandwich bots to execute their technique correctly. Knowing the technological architecture in the blockchain is vital when establishing a sandwich bot.

---

### Countermeasures to Sandwich Bots

As sandwich bots grow in popularity, quite a few DeFi protocols and consumers are searching for strategies to protect them selves from these procedures. Here are a few typical countermeasures:

#### one. **Slippage Tolerance Options**

Most DEXs make it possible for buyers to set a **slippage tolerance**, which limitations the appropriate value variance when executing a trade. By decreasing the slippage tolerance, people can secure themselves from sandwich assaults. However, placing slippage tolerance much too small might cause the trade failing to execute.

#### two. **Flashbots and Private Transactions**

Some networks, for instance Ethereum, present providers like **Flashbots** that allow for end users to send personal transactions straight to miners or validators, bypassing the general public mempool. This helps prevent sandwich bots from detecting and front-jogging the transaction.

#### three. **Anti-MEV Protocols**

Several DeFi initiatives are creating protocols created to reduce or reduce the impact of MEV, like sandwich assaults. These protocols goal to produce transaction ordering additional equitable and decrease the alternatives for front-jogging bots.

---

### Summary

**Sandwich bots** are a powerful Device in the MEV landscape, permitting traders to maximize earnings by exploiting price tag slippage due to large transactions on decentralized exchanges. Even though these bots is often really helpful, In addition they elevate ethical worries and current considerable hazards because of Competitiveness and current market volatility.

Since the DeFi Room carries on to evolve, both equally traders and developers ought to stability the potential benefits of employing sandwich bots With all the dangers and broader implications for the ecosystem. Whether noticed as a classy buying and selling Device or even a predatory tactic, sandwich bots Front running bot remain a essential Element of the MEV discussion, driving innovation and discussion throughout the copyright Neighborhood.

Leave a Reply

Your email address will not be published. Required fields are marked *